Trump Offers Severance to Two Million Federal Employees

Donald Trump's administration is offering two million federal employees an eight-month severance package to resign by February 6th, ending remote work, and implementing stricter conduct standards, impacting the size and composition of the federal workforce.

Lawsuits Target Trump's Executive Orders

Three lawsuits were filed against the Trump administration on January 21st, challenging executive orders on federal employee firings, birthright citizenship, and the appointment of Elon Musk to head the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E).

Trump Ends Remote Work for Federal Employees

President Trump issued an executive order ending remote work for all federal employees, impacting approximately 228,000 fully remote workers (10% of the total workforce), as part of a broader plan by the Department of Government Efficiency to reduce the federal workforce through attrition.

Trump Offers Buyouts to Federal Employees, Bans Transgender Care for Minors

President Trump offered buyouts to approximately two million federal employees, excluding national security and other key sectors, aiming for $100 billion in savings, and issued a decree ending federal support for transgender care for minors, effective immediately.

Trump's First Day: Regulatory Freeze, Energy Focus, and New Department

On his first day, President Trump froze new regulations, revoked 78 Biden executive orders, signed an order to "Unleash American Energy," potentially eliminating the social cost of carbon calculation, and established a "Department of Government Efficiency".

Dimon and Musk End Legal Dispute, Signaling Potential Future Collaboration

JPMorgan Chase CEO Jamie Dimon announced that he and Tesla CEO Elon Musk have resolved their conflict, ending a lawsuit and potentially opening doors for future collaborations, while Musk serves in the Trump administration.
